Understanding the Burn Mechanism in Tokenomics

What is Tokenomics?

Tokenomics refers to the economic model that governs the creation, circulation, and management of digital tokens in a blockchain ecosystem. It encompasses various elements, such as supply and demand, distribution methods, utility, and incentives, that shape a token’s value and stability. Two fundamental mechanisms within this framework are the burn and mint processes.

The Burn Mechanism

The burn mechanism involves permanently removing tokens from circulation, reducing the total supply. This process helps in managing inflation and increasing scarcity, potentially driving up demand and value. The following sections delve deeper into various aspects of the burn mechanism.

Purpose of Token Burning

  1. Scarcity Creation: By decreasing the supply of tokens, the burn mechanism creates a sense of scarcity. As fewer tokens are available, the value of the remaining tokens may increase. This is often seen in digital currencies where demand may exceed supply.

  2. Inflation Control: When new tokens are minted at high rates, it can lead to inflation. Regularly burning tokens can balance this by managing the overall supply, akin to central banks controlling money supplies in traditional economics.

  3. Value Preservation: Token burning can generate positive market sentiment. Investors often perceive a project that actively manages its token supply as serious and committed to long-term success, which can enhance their willingness to invest.

  4. Utility Incentivization: Some projects implement burning as part of their ecosystem, linking specific actions—staking, transaction fees, or usage—to token burns, incentivizing more active participation from users.

Methods of Token Burning

Various methods can be employed to implement the burn mechanism:

  1. Burn Addresses: Tokens are sent to a wallet address that is verifiably unspendable. This destroys the tokens effectively and ensures they cannot be retrieved, as they exist outside of controlled wallets.

  2. Buybacks: Projects may implement buyback programs where they purchase tokens from the market and subsequently burn them. This method can create upward pressure on token prices as buying increases demand.

  3. Transaction Fees: Some blockchains incorporate burning into their fee structures, automatically burning a portion of the transaction fees. Ethereum’s EIP-1559, for example, introduced a base fee burning mechanism, providing a systematic approach to token supply reduction.

  4. Scheduled Burns: Projects may outline a roadmap detailing planned token burns at certain milestones, ensuring transparency and predictability in token supply management.

The Mint Mechanism

Minting is the process of creating new tokens within a blockchain ecosystem. This mechanism allows for flexibility in token supply, enabling the project to grow or respond to market demand. Below, we explore the mint mechanism and its implications.

Purpose of Token Minting

  1. Supply Management: Minting helps manage the inflationary or deflationary aspects of a token. By controlling the rate of token creation, projects can maintain balance in their ecosystems.

  2. Incentivizing Participation: Through minting rewards, projects aim to incentivize user engagement. For instance, through staking mechanisms, participants can be rewarded with newly minted tokens, encouraging ecosystem involvement.

  3. Funding Development: New tokens can be minted to raise funds for project development or operational costs. Token sales, often conducted through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s) or Initial Exchange Offerings (IEOs), involve minting new tokens to be sold to early investors.

  4. Adapting to Market Changes: As the ecosystem grows or shrinks, the mint process allows for nimble adjustments in supply, accommodating changes in demand and user adoption.

Methods of Token Minting

Minting processes can vary drastically depending on the token and underlying blockchain architecture:

  1. Proof of Work (PoW): In PoW systems, miners are rewarded with newly minted tokens upon solving complex mathematical problems, thereby securing the network.

  2. Proof of Stake (PoS): With PoS, validators receive newly minted tokens based on the amount they stake, aligning their interests with network stability and performance.

  3. Hybrid Models: Some blockchain projects utilize hybrid models where both PoW and PoS mechanisms are employed for minting tokens, balancing decentralization and efficiency.

  4. Airdrops: New tokens can be distributed directly to users’ wallets based on certain criteria, such as holding existing tokens or participating in specific community activities.

The Interplay Between Burn and Mint Mechanisms

The relationship between minting and burning is critical for a token’s lifecycle and valuation.

  1. Equilibrium Establishment: Active minting can lead to inflation, but when combined with burning, it helps stabilize the token economy, maintaining a healthy supply-demand balance.

  2. Market Sentiment: Investors often watch minting and burning closely. A project that continuously mints tokens without a corresponding burn may be perceived as unsustainable, while effective burn events can boost investor confidence.

  3. Long-term Strategy: Projects must develop a clear vision encompassing both mint and burn strategies for sustainable long-term growth. Transparency about how and why these mechanisms are employed can foster trust among stakeholders.
